what i think most of people are not getting about cloud providers is that you can surely get better deal out of your money if you go to bare metal, but what you will miss out is a lot of services that come with AWS and that you would end up provision and maintain (e.g. S3, cloudfront). If you are a large business that can afford certain upfront costs to setup certain services cloud services might not be the best place, but for pretty much everyone I think you get a very simplified environment to start your business. |
